Boyton Mill

K.H. Rogers, in Wiltshire And Somerset Woollen Mills, published by the Pasold Research Fund Ltd., in 1976, noted:

Boyton Mill
In 1616 Jerome Potticary of London sold a lease of the fulling mill at Boyton which had been bequeathed to him, to Christopher Potticarry of Stockton, clothier. Thomas Parker, fuller, owned tools at the mill worth £1 at his death in 1684, and Boyton was included in the list of mills at which medley cloths were to be inspected in 1727. But no more references to fulling in the village have been found.

WRO, 906/W 18, Arch Sarum, Thos. Parker, 1684, and Q.S.
